About the position

The Procurement Analyst position at Kinder Morgan is designed to manage the contract lifecycle management system and provide guidance to end users. This role involves developing procurement policies and procedures, ensuring compliance, and driving departmental initiatives. The analyst will serve as a resource for the procurement team, facilitating training and improving processes to enhance efficiency and effectiveness within the organization.

Responsibilities

  • Manage contract lifecycle management system clause and template documents.
  • Provide guidance to end users regarding procurement systems and policies.
  • Collaborate with team members to develop procurement policies and procedures.
  • Review team compliance with established policies and procedures.
  • Act as a liaison with the legal group to discuss and edit terms and conditions.
  • Identify training needs and conduct compliance checks.
  • Lead individual and group training sessions, both in person and virtually.
  • Analyze current processes to identify gaps and areas for improvement.
  • Document business requirements for new systems or processes.
  • Contribute to standardizing procedures across Procurement.
  • Design process maps and workflows.
